SOUTHERN CALIFORNIA PREP BASKETBALL REGIONAL PLAYOFFS : GIRLS : Division III

Share

Alemany vs. Costa Mesa

SITE--Costa Mesa High School, 7:30 p.m.

RECORDS--Costa Mesa (27-4), Mission Hills Alemany (25-5).

ALEMANY--The Indians have played local teams seven times and only lost twice. To win this time around, Alemany’s scoring leaders will have to at least sustain their championship form. Although Alemany dropped the III-AA title game to Inglewood Morningside, 71-60, three players scored in double figures: junior forward Zevette Mitchell (10-point, seven-rebound average) contributed 22 points, sophomore forward Samantha Rigley (13 points, seven rebounds) added 14 and senior center Theresa Funicello (6.5 points, 7.3 rebounds) 13.

COSTA MESA--This is where the season actually begins for the Mustangs. Everyone figured the engravers had inscribed Costa Mesa’s name into the championship trophy long before it actually defeated Rancho Alamitos, 72-55, for the III-A title. But in the State playoffs, Costa Mesa believes it has a lot to prove.

KEY TO THE GAME--Not only will Alemany have to figure out how to stop senior guard Olivia DiCamilli, the Indians will have their hands full with junior forward Heather Robinson and senior forward Neiar Kabua.

CONSENSUS--This is the second times these teams have met this season. In early December, Costa Mesa edged the Indians, 51-49, in the Brea-Olinda tournament, but the Mustangs have improved drastically since then.
